For those of us who share our lives with dogs, understanding their need for comfort can enhance their well-being significantly. Providing a designated space for rest—preferably in a quiet, familiar environment—can improve their stress management. Moreover, research indicates that dogs benefit from at least 12 hours of rest and downtime daily, which is vital for their emotional and physical health. Creating a cozy, inviting space for them, as seen in our image, can dramatically boost their sense of security. To enhance this environment, consider incorporating familiar scents or items—perhaps a worn blanket or soft toy—to foster further comfort in their resting area.
